A trailer for a new movie starring Tom Hanks and Sandra Bullock came out today for a film based on the 2005 novel by Jonathan Safran Foer.  I didn't know what to expect from the Extremely Loud & Incredibly Close trailer, but afterwards I felt like curling up into a ball into the corner.  This one will bring tears.

Basically the movie is narrated by the little boy, played by new comer Thomas Horn (2010 Jeopardy Kids Champ), whose father(Tom Hanks) tragically died on the September 11th attacks. That subject will strike a nerve with anyone. So basically the kid finds a key after the dad dies and sets out on a journey to learn what it means.

The film hits theaters on Christmas Day, and why not with it's cheery uplifting story line.  Make sure to bring kleenex.
